Recycled polyester yarn is crafted from reclaimed plastic bottles and other post-consumer waste, minimizing the need for virgin materials. This not only conserves resources but also drastically reduces energy consumption and greenhouse gas emissions during production. Additionally, its versatility allows it to be used in a wide range of products, from clothing to home textiles, ensuring that brands can cater to the growing consumer preference for environmentally friendly options. Global Production of Recycled Polyester Yarn (in Metric Tons)

The data visualized in the bar chart represents the global production volume of recycled polyester yarn from 2019 to 2023. Over this five-year period, there has been a noticeable increase in production volume, starting from 150,000 metric tons in 2019 and reaching 300,000 metric tons by 2023. This growth can be attributed to the increasing awareness of sustainable practices in the textile industry, as well as the rising demand for eco-friendly materials. As consumers become more environmentally conscious, companies are investing in recycled materials to align with this trend. This shift not only helps in reducing waste but also lowers the dependency on virgin polyester, which is derived from petroleum.
